I got myself some snow foam wash recently and I'm having a few issues with using it. My pressure washer seems to dilute it with too much water. It has a power setting but even on the slowest it still seems too thin. Another thing is the soap I have seems to remove a lot of the wax I have applied. I use a Dodo Juice Hard Candy wax and after I use the snow foam, the paint feels stripped of the coat. Can anyone advise me on this?

Right, it sounds to me as if you are using the detergent tank on a pressure washer to create the snow foam? If so, you can't - it's useless. You need to use a proper snow foam lance.

The link you posted is PH Neutral and is LSP safe - if you are using their combo one though, this will strip wax.

However, all snow foams are a loose derivative of TFR anyway, so used at the wrong strength will have the ability to start stripping wax. And if not used through a proper foam lance, won't activate the foam boosters in them and therefore just come out like water still.
